Mumbai- Mobility Outlook, the mobility-ecosystem focused platform by CarTrade Tech, offering insightful perspectives on automotive, aviation, railways and maritime sectors, commemorated the spirit of women in the mobility industry last week by hosting the first edition of ‘Women in Mobility’.

With mobility undergoing drastic shifts on a day-to-day basis across social, technological and economic parameters, women are today at the forefront of running hugely successful mobility-based organisations. While the world over, International Women’s Day is celebrated on 8th March, Mobility Outlook believes that women need to be celebrated every single day and not just on ONE particular day.

The idea of the event was to put women in the centre of the changing needs of mobility as they are considered to have different needs when it comes to transportation. Keeping in mind the contribution of some of the most successful and powerful women in the automobile industry, Mobility Outlook launched a Coffee Table Book capturing the success stories of these triumphant and empowering women.

Through the last one year, Mobility Outlook featured 24 women leaders, including

Ms Rashmi Urdhwareshe, President, SAEIndia; Ms Pamela Tikku, Chief Business Officer, ICAT; Ms Gowri Kailasam, President, Rane Madras India; Dr Rupali Sharma, Co-founder & Chairperson, Okinawa Autotech; Ms Deepa Sathiaram, Executive Director, En3 Sustainability Solutions; Dr Manaswini Rath, Vice President & Global Head, Autonomous Driving, KPIT; Ms Shakshi Vij, Founder & CEO, Myles; Ms Saritha Iyer, Head of Finance, Visteon India; Ms Ujjwala Karle, Deputy Director, ARAI; Ms Shuba Kumar, Managing Director, Natesan Synchrocones; Ms Sulajja Firodia Motwani, Founder & CEO, Kinetic Green Energy; Ms Ekta Bhardwaj, HR Leader, AMIEO Region, Nissan Motor Corporation; Ms Jyotsna Sharma, CFO & Head Of IT, Bridgestone India; Ms Nirmala Behera, Executive Director – Group HR, RSB Group; Ms Anjali Pandey, Vice President, Cummins India; Dr Ranjana Bansal, Managing Director, Ashok Group of Companies; Ms Suman Mishra, CEO, Mahindra Electric Mobility; Ms Daisy Chittilapilly, President, Cisco India & SAARC; Ms Anupama Raman, Global Head Software Academy, Continental Automotive; Ms Pooja Bansal, Chief Human Resource Officer, Piaggio Vehicles; Ms Padmaja AR, Senior Vice President & XC Divisional Key Account Manager, Bosch Global Software Technologies; Ms Julie Adkins, Sr Manager – Lean Transformation, Continuous Improvement & Operational Excellence, BorgWarner; Ms Garima Misra, Managing Director, Group Landmark and Ms Roopa Bhokare, Head Of Digital Products, AXIS Bank.

Commenting on the event, Mr Banwari Lal Sharma, CEO, CarTrade Tech, said, “We were exceedingly delighted to host such a wonderful event on the Mobility Outlook platform. This is a great way to felicitate as well as bring together, the women of change in the automobile industry and thank them for their contribution. Understanding women in other fields has just begun and the automobile industry is not far behind. I hope that the Coffee Table Book curated by Mobility Outlook inspires million other women and girls out there to be a part of the automobile industry in the country and across the world because women are the future and we need to celebrate them every day.”

Gaurav Gupta, Chief Commercial Officer, MG Motor India, said, “Diversity has always been one of the key pillars for MG right since inception. Mobility Outlooks’s Women in Mobility initiative resonates with our values and culture. As part of our commitment toward gender diversity, MG Motor India has successfully integrated 37% of women employees into its workforce including the factory and aims to achieve 50% by Dec 2023. Some of our key initiatives – Drive Her Back, Genesis, Neem, MG Changemakers, Womentorship, and Worth Waiting For are all testimony to our commitment to gender diversity. We extend our support to Mobility Outlook and wish them luck for the next season of Women in Mobility.”

MG Motor India supported Women in Mobility as the Presenting Partner, while Axis Bank was the Associate Partner and Visteon was the Technology Partner.
